设置自适应时间步

自适应时间步模型会在模拟运行期间自动确定时间步长。在此模拟中,使用“自由表面隐式多步”时间步提供程序来控制时间步长,以在使用 VOF 隐式多步时使求解器保留尖锐的自由表面交界面。

“自由表面隐式多步”时间步提供程序确定时间步长 Δ t ,以使交界面附近的所有网格单元满足在 Eqn. (98) 中定义的隐式多步的 CFL 条件。

要设置自适应时间步:

  1. 重新打开物理 1 模型选择对话框,然后从可选模型组合框中选择自适应时间步模型。
  2. 右键单击物理 1 > 模型 > 自适应时间步 > 时间步提供程序节点,然后选择新建 > 自由表面隐式多步
    自由表面隐式多步节点将添加到时间步提供程序节点下。

    在此,可以为模拟配置“自由表面隐式多步”提供程序。可以为整个模拟启用提供程序,也可以在指定时长范围内启用提供程序。在本例中,可以为整个模拟启用时间步提供程序。

    截断百分比属性使用基于分位数的过滤方法,以防止由于具有极小网格单元或具有错误收敛或虚假速度场的网格而导致时间步预测非常小。对于此模拟,可以接受为 0 的默认值。

指定最大时间步、最小时间步和初始时间步作为求解器属性。要防止时间步变得过小,可将最小时间步设为比最大时间步小一个数量级。此模拟可接受初始时间步的默认设置。

  1. 要设置最大时间步,选择求解器 > 隐式非稳态节点,然后将时间步设为 2.0E-3 s
  2. 要设置最小时间步,选择求解器 > 自适应时间步节点,然后将最小时间步设为 1.0E-4 s
  3. 验证初始时间步选项是否设为自动。t = 0 时的初始时间步长派生自已启用的时间步提供程序。
  4. 保存模拟。